1. Never bring your parents to work.
The shift from school to work is not just a shift for you; it is one for everyone around you, too. Take Mom and Dad. They went to parent teacher conferences, your dorm room and apartment, helped you complete your resume. Letting them visit you at work is the same thing, right?
Not exactly. You see, when you are in school, everyone has a parent or two hanging around occasionally. At work, not. it is not a breach of etiquette; it is not against the rules; it is not the image you want to project as a young professional. Bring Mom and Dad to work, and everyone will think it is so cute. It is not cute. It is not what a professional does.

Remember the bumper stickers back in the nineties that said "Kill Your Television"? Well, based on all the over simplified economic news coming from the major networks, the financial networks and radio too-it's something to consider again. No doubt, when the challenges of the current economy are studied in history, a major factor driving the psychology of the event will be the media. There's one problem with "mass media", sweeping generalizations. The broad brush-the it's everywhere approach-lacks specifics for each of our own backyards. The result is that a lot of business owners experiencing a slowdown just say it's the economy. Newsflash, there are companies that make millions of dollars in bad times. So, it can be done. Many people in the last decade have experienced either a layoff or termination in their lives or the lives of somebody they know. While many of these people affected have experienced outplacement-consulting services, some have not and they may be in for a rude awakening - corporations no longer "take care of you". Managing your career in these times require you to have a game plan and an understanding of yourself and human behavior. That is why outplacement consulting and career coaches have become so popular and are being sought out by individuals, not just corporations.
